Здравствуйте, Clalist !
Возникло желание угодить клиенту, а клиент как всегда хочет чего-нибудь
извращенного.
Тема вороса: при создании Report на экране появляется окно Preveiw
я нажимаю кнопочку Print и вылетаю из окна, при этом отчет уходит на принтер.
Клиент хочет остаться в окне Preveiw и дождаться окончания печати отчета для
возможности повторить некоторые листы ( если они замялись). Повторно выходить
в окно Preveiw очень накладно по времени (5 мин - 300 листов) .
Подскажите пожалуйста как это сделать сразу для всех возможных отчетов
прямо в ABReport.clw - может в PrintPreviewClass ?
Куда вставить Report{PROP:FlushPreview} = 1 ?
Я уже всяко извращалась - не нравится Клаше моя команда.
C5.5 ABC
С уважением, Галина
Написал: ClaList(2)
Вылет из Report-a
Обсуждение извечных проблем кларионовских (и не только) отчетов
Модератор: Дед Пахом
Правила форума
При написании вопроса или обсуждении проблемы, не забывайте указывать версию Clarion который Вы используете.
А так же пользуйтесь спец. тегами при вставке исходников!!!
При написании вопроса или обсуждении проблемы, не забывайте указывать версию Clarion который Вы используете.
А так же пользуйтесь спец. тегами при вставке исходников!!!
Гость
- StillZero
- Ветеран
- Сообщения: 458
- Зарегистрирован: 06 Июль 2005, 2:17
- Откуда: Хабаровск
- Поблагодарили: 1 раз
- Контактная информация:
Немного не то конечно, но думаю поможет:
http://www.clarionlife.net/cgi-bin//bl_ ... review.zip
Написал: PAA(27)
http://www.clarionlife.net/cgi-bin//bl_ ... review.zip
Написал: PAA(27)
StillZero
Сообщение Гость »
Думаю что по простому не получится. FlushPreview сотрет WMF-странички. Нужно
скопировать их куда-нибудь и описать их в новой очереди. Потом сделать
диалог выбора что перепечатать, опять сделать копии выбранных страниц,
засунуть копии в очерередь репорта и FlushPreview. При закрытии процедуры не
забыть стереть копии.
Есть такой продукт Report & Presentation Manager (RPM)
http://www.cwaddons.com/products/rpm/rpm1.html Умеет это и много чего
другого хорошего, но за денежку.
WBR, Nick Tsigouro. MailTo:Nick@arsis.ru
Написал: ClaList(2)
скопировать их куда-нибудь и описать их в новой очереди. Потом сделать
диалог выбора что перепечатать, опять сделать копии выбранных страниц,
засунуть копии в очерередь репорта и FlushPreview. При закрытии процедуры не
забыть стереть копии.
Есть такой продукт Report & Presentation Manager (RPM)
http://www.cwaddons.com/products/rpm/rpm1.html Умеет это и много чего
другого хорошего, но за денежку.
WBR, Nick Tsigouro. MailTo:Nick@arsis.ru
Написал: ClaList(2)
Гость
Сообщение Гость »
Можно поступить проще - разыскать на Кларион-серверах
вырезки из моих шаблонов - там где-то есть переделанный
Legacy-превьювер. Переделок там минимум, но позволяет
делать все то, о чем и писала Галина.
Кроме этого, совсем недавно по просьбе коллеги я бросал
в эту рассылку код этих самых переделок.
=============================
С уважением, Олег А. Руденко.
Oleg_Rudenko@mail.ru
Oleg_Rudenko@mail333.com
Библиотека DynaLib
http://dynalib.narod.ru
Написал: ClaList(2)
вырезки из моих шаблонов - там где-то есть переделанный
Legacy-превьювер. Переделок там минимум, но позволяет
делать все то, о чем и писала Галина.
Кроме этого, совсем недавно по просьбе коллеги я бросал
в эту рассылку код этих самых переделок.
=============================
С уважением, Олег А. Руденко.
Oleg_Rudenko@mail.ru
Oleg_Rudenko@mail333.com
Библиотека DynaLib
http://dynalib.narod.ru
Написал: ClaList(2)
Гость
Перейти
- CW
- ↳ CLARION for Windows
- ↳ CLARION for Internet
- ↳ Clarion.NET
- Эксклюзив
- ↳ Приват
- CLARION и...
- ↳ Reports
- ↳ Железо
- ↳ Готовые программы, шаблоны, библиотеки...
- ↳ cJSON
- ↳ LibCurl
- ↳ MAV
- ↳ SQL, Oracle, ...
- ↳ Multi-программирование(Pascal/Delphi, и т.д.)
- ↳ WinDev
- DOS
- ↳ CLARION for DOS
- Разное
- ↳ Новости
- ↳ English
- ↳ Ресурсы
- ↳ Работа
- ↳ Обо всем ...
- ↳ Обсуждение этого Форума (типа, Гостевая книга)